the production function is f(L, M) = 4L1/2 M1/2, where L is the number of units of labor and M is the number of machines used.If the cost of labor is $9 per unit and the cost of machines is $81 per unit, then the total cost of producing 10 units of output will be


Definitions:

Interval Scale

A scale of measurement where the intervals between numbers on the scale are all equal in size.

Standard Deviation

The average deviation of scores from the mean (the square root of the variance).

Variance Data

Variance data measures the spread of a set of numbers, indicating how much individual numbers in a dataset differ from the mean.

Mean Value

The mean value is a measure of central tendency, calculated by adding all the numbers in a set together and dividing by the count of numbers.
